The occupancy events functionality in AXIS P8815-2 3D People Counter and AXIS Occupancy Estimator produces stateful events which are triggered when user-defined lower and higher occupancy thresholds have been reached.
In total, three different stateful events can be produced using a low, medium and high trigger.
An example based on a specific use-case is necessary in order to better explain this functionality.
A manager at a retail store would like to be notified through the AXIS Camera Station mobile application when the occupancy level has exceeded the recommended limit. The manager would also like to be notified when the occupancy level is getting close to reaching the recommended limit.
Using this example, let’s pretend that the maximum occupancy limit is 50 people and an acceptable occupancy level that is far below the maximum occupancy limit is 35. In this case, the lower and higher occupancy thresholds would be configured as follows from within the AXIS P8815-2 3D People Counter and AXIS Occupancy Estimator application interface.
5
Within the AXIS P8815-2 3D People Counter or the AXIS Occupancy Estimator application, access the Occupancy settings and enable events. Proceed to set a value for the higher and lower thresholds.
Within AXIS Camera Station, two action rules will need to be configured – one for when the occupancy level is close to reaching the recommended occupancy limit, and another for when the occupancy has exceeded the recommended limit.
Go to Configuration > Recording & Events and select Action rules.

Select New and click Add to create a new rule.
Select Device Event and click OK.

Create device event for medium occupancy event threshold:
o Device: Select the AXIS P8815-2 or Axis network camera running AXIS
Occupancy Estimator.
o Event: A3DPCOccupancyEvent-Medium or Occupancy-Medium (if using AXIS
Occupancy Estimator)
o Trigger period: 0 - 60 o perimeter: in o active: yes
In the Trigger period field, set an interval time between two
successive triggers to reduce the number of successive
events. If an additional trigger occurs within this interval, the
event will continue, and the trigger period starts over from that point in time. This could be useful in this example to reduce the number of mobile notifications.

In the Actions section, select the “Send mobile app notification” and enter a notification message and select whether the app should navigate to a specific camera when the notification is pressed on the mobile device.
If no camera is selected the notification will get a "Default" association which will bring up the main page of the AXIS Camera Station Mobile app when the notification is pressed.
If needed, you can specify the hours when the alarm should be activated. You can choose to have the alarm activated permanently or customise the schedule according to your needs.
Proceed to provide the action rule with a descriptive name and click on “Finish” to finalize the configuration.

Repeat the above steps to configure a second action rule using the A3DPCOccupancyEvent­High or OccupancyEvent-High (if using AXIS Occupancy Estimator) condition that will be triggered when the occupancy level has been exceed, which in this context equals to 50 people.
Optionally, a third action rule could be configured when the occupancy level drops below the medium level, which in this context is 35 people. In this case, the “OccupancyEvent-Low” event would be used to trigger the action rule.
It is also possible to associate more than one action per
event. This allows for multiple actions to be triggered when the event is active such as sending a notification to the AXIS Camera Station Mobile application and raising an alarm within the AXIS Camera Station Client to prompt the operator to take further action when the occupancy level has
exceeded the recommended limit.

If the action rules are configured according to this guide, the medium event will also be triggered when the occupancy level drops below 50 people, since the state of the medium event will turn to active at that point.
